Piers Morgan claims to be a bigger star than Tom Cruise as recent parallels between Tom Cruise and Hollywood star Morgan went viral online.

The 57-year-old television personality commented on his roles in various movies and provided information about the flicks on Twitter.

Have you actually been in a movie? someone questioned Morgan. He answered, “I appeared in 8 films with a $2.1 billion box office haul. Tom Cruise has appeared in 43 films with a $10.1 billion box office haul. I am a bigger movie star as a result, pro rata.”

He took a screenshot of the exchange and posted it on the microblogging platform with the comment “Facts. (Film camera emoji)”.

It happened after Morgan made such comments in a tweet that SPORTbible reported.

“Frank Ribery: “In my opinion, Robben and I have occasionally outperformed Lionel Messi and Cristiano Ronaldo.” But since they participated in El Clasico, more people watched them as a result, which was to their advantage.”

Advertisement

Morgan’s reply was: “Right. Although I consider myself to be a bigger movie star than Tom Cruise, the fact that he works in Hollywood works in his favour because more people see him on screen.”
